Clean-up day at the ACEC

On Saturday, May 13, the ACEC organized a successful clean-up day for the center. Thank you to all the volunteers who responded to our request and devoted their time and effort towards this labor of love in support of the advancement of the ACEC.


Special thank you to the ACEC Executive members who led this initiative.


We highly appreciate the moral and financial support, as well as the shared expertise of our sister organizations and every loyal and responsible community member. After all, as a non-profit community center, team spirit, community involvement, and volunteer service are key for the development, sustainability, and success of the ACEC.
